The invention discloses a hollow shaft built-in iron metal cylinder and the magnet by the badminton racket, racket frame, a racket rod and a handle, and is characterized in that the hollow shaft in the pre placed 2 grams of 19 grams of iron metal cylinder, the racket rod tail in the installation of a hollow fixed magnet. When the stroke, although the frame will first down, but the iron metal cylinder by a magnet shaft tail, offset the effect of gravitation, ferrous metal cylinder will not fall into the shaft head; only the swing process, because of the acceleration of greater intensity, iron containing metal cylinder will shoot from the tail of the hollow rod from the magnetic force suddenly rushed to the shaft hollow head, sudden attack; when the time stands ready to hit, under gravity metal cylinder, and will take off to the hollow rod tail, ready to go. The invention can overcome the influence of universal gravitation and increase sudden attack force.

拍杆的中空里内置含铁金属圆柱体和磁铁的羽毛球拍
本专利技术涉及一种羽毛球拍,尤其涉一种拍杆的中空里内置含铁金属圆柱体和磁铁的羽毛球拍。
技术介绍
在拍杆的中空里预先放置上下能移动的物体能突增攻击力,当挥拍击球时,拍框会先朝下,然后再去击球。如果这一连贯的动作不够迅速,该移动的物体在拍框朝下时受万有引力的作用就已经掉到了拍杆头部了,而不是在挥拍击球时从拍杆尾部突然冲到拍杆头部,此时突增攻击力功能将失效。专利申请号2017105467305、邬惠林专利技术的拍杆的中空里内置磁铁和含铁金属细圆球的羽毛球拍,在拍杆的中空里内置磁铁和含铁金属细圆球,能克服万有引力突增攻击力,但是此专利技术有点瑕疵:含铁金属细圆球因为是松散的,距磁铁远的吸不住,距磁铁近的又吸太紧。在拍杆的中空里预先放置的上下能移动的物体从拍杆尾部突然冲到拍杆头部,称为突增攻击力;刚挥拍时,拍框会朝下,因万有引力作用,如果挥拍击球过程不够迅速,该移动的物体会先掉到拍杆头部,使突增攻击力功能丧失,为此在拍杆尾部的中空里内置磁铁,如果移动的物体是含铁的,刚挥拍时,虽然拍框朝下,但磁铁的磁力能抵消万有引力作用,该移 ...

拍杆的中空里内置含铁金属圆柱体和磁铁的羽毛球拍,由拍框、拍杆和拍柄组成,其特征是:所述拍杆的中空里预先放置2克‑19克重的含铁金属圆柱体,所述拍杆尾部的中空里安装固定住一个磁铁。
